Data Officer

Full time, 37 hours per week

£25,249 to £26,707 per annum

Data is the lifeblood of all organisations. Understanding and being able to trust all of the data in a complex organisation is critical. If you are an enthusiastic, motivated and curious person with an IT/information science background and interest and knowledge of relational databases and .Net programming (C#/ASP.Net) or related approaches we think you could be the right addition to our Data and Development Team at the University of Winchester.

The University uses a number of systems which deal with student records, finance, placements, recruitment, learner analytics, estate management and timetabling to name a few. These are delivered using a range of technologies including on‑premise Microsoft SQL Server and Cloud/SAAS based systems which are central to the operation of the University. Leveraging this data to inform strategic decision making is critical to efficient operation of the University and a core component of the University Corporate plan and supporting strategies.

The successful transfer of data between these systems is critical to keeping the University operations running.

You will be responsible for providing support to the Head of Data and Development and will lead on assessing the quality of data used across the systems, investigating data quality issues, supporting the development of a good data culture across the University and working with other stakeholders across the University to document the use of data both within systems and in business processes.

You must have an analytical approach to problem solving with a good attention to detail and be capable of reading and interpreting code written in SQL and .Net, translating that information to data mapping diagrams/a data dictionary and data flows.

Specific aspects of the role
  • Mapping data use and the flows of information through processes and between systems (ideally with experience of Visio or other process flow mapping software)
  • Contribute to the creation, population and on‑going maintenance of the data dictionary
  • Supporting the implementation of new solutions, ensuring that the use of data is managed correctly and securely
  • Supporting large transformational projects for data mapping and transfer activities
  • Working with the functional business owners to get a strong understanding of business processes
  • Investigating data quality issues and liaising with the other members of the team and the wider data owners to implement solutions.
  • Support the Head of Data and Development in all areas of data activities
  • Promote the data governance culture across the University

You will have the ability to work to deadlines both independently and as part of a team and will ideally have some experience of querying data using SQL and have the ability to use AI tools to understand and explore the data.

An ability to communicate effectively with both internal and external parties is essential as is a keen awareness of the need for documentation and change management.
